whereIn('level', [6, 7])->where('province', '!=', 0); if (\Auth::user()->is_super == 3) { $user = $user->whereIn('id', getIds()); } $userNum = $user->count('id'); // 当前广告业务总笔数 $adver = Advertising::whereIn('status', [3, 9]); if (\Auth::user()->is_super == 3) { $adver = $adver->whereIn('uid', getIds()); } $adverNum = $adver->count('id'); //当前代理总额 $upgrade = Upgrade::whereStatus(3); if (\Auth::user()->is_super == 3) { $upgrade = $upgrade->whereIn('uid', getIds()); } $proxyNum = $upgrade->sum('money'); //当前广告业务总额 $adver = Advertising::whereIn('status', [3, 9]); if (\Auth::user()->is_super == 3) { $adver = $adver->whereIn('uid', getIds()); } $currentAdver = $adver->sum('total_price'); return showJsonSucc(1001, [ 'userNum' => $userNum, 'adverNum' => $adverNum, 'todayUser' => User::getRegByInToday(), // 今日注册用户数 'proxyMoney' => $proxyNum, 'currentAdver' => $currentAdver ]); } /** * 升级提醒 * @author lyh * @date 2019/4/3 * @modify_author lyh * @modify 2019-4-26 11:23:14-确认已区分系统管理员与地区管理员权限 * @return \Illuminate\Contracts\Routing\ResponseFactory|\Symfony\Component\HttpFoundation\Response * @description */ public function upgrade() { $where = [ ['status', '=', 2] ]; $res = Upgrade::getList($where); return showJsonSucc(1001, $res); } /** * 提现申请记录 * @author lyh * @date 2019/4/3 * @modify_author lyh * @modify 2019-4-26 11:22:27-确认已区分系统管理员与地区管理员权限 * @description */ public function withdraw() { $where = [ ['uw.status', '=', 0] ]; $res = UserWithdraw::getList($where); return showJsonSucc(1001, $res); } }